阿里云作为全球领先的云计算服务商凭借其稳定的性能、灵活的配置和完善的售后服务成为许多企业和个人搭建网站或应用的首选平台。然而对于初次接触服务器的新手来说可能会遇到不少困惑。本文将从基础配置、网络设置到实际访问结合实战经验系统解析这一过程帮助读者快速掌握服务器管理的核心技能。
购买完成后阿里云会通过邮件或控制台提供服务器的公网IP地址、登录用户名 通常是root或admin以及初始密码。新手用户需注意:务必妥善保存。若密码丢失可通过控制台的“重置密码”功能恢复但需谨慎操作以避免数据丢失。
阿里云默认启用安全组防火墙需手动开放网页服务所需的端口。例如HTTP协议使用端口80HTTPS使用443。登录阿里云控制台进入“安全组”页面添加入站规则设置源地址为0.0.0.0/0 允许所有IP访问或指定可信IP段。若未开放端口外部请求会被直接拦截。
通过SSH工具 如Putty或Xshell连接服务器后需安装Web服务器软件。以Ubuntu系统为例执行以下命令安装Nginx: bash
sudo apt update
sudo apt install nginx
安装完成后通过浏览器输入服务器公网IP地址 如http://118.25..若出现“Welcome to Nginx!”页面则表明基础服务已成功运行。
若需通过域名访问网页需先注册域名并完成ICP备案 中国大陆服务器强制要求。未备案的域名仅能通过IP访问且可能被搜索引擎收录限制。在阿里云域名市场购买域名后登录DNS控制台将域名解析到服务器IPTTL值建议设为600秒以加快生效速度。
以Nginx为例编辑站点配置文件: bash
sudo nano /etc/nginx/sites-available/example.com
添加以下内容将example.com替换为实际域名: nginx
server {
listen 80;
server_name example.com www.example.com;
location / {
root /var/www/html;
index index.html index.htm;
}
}
保存后重启Nginx服务即可通过域名访问网页内容。
- :检查安全组规则是否遗漏HTTP/HTTPS端口。
- :使用
systemctl status nginx或systemctl status apache2确认服务状态。 - :执行
ufw status查看本地防火墙设置必要时开放端口。 - :更换DNS服务商 如阿里云DNS或Cloudflare可缩短生效时间。
- :通过阿里云CDN将静态资源分发到全球节点降低延迟。
- :在控制台免费申请SSL证书强制HTTPS访问增强数据传输安全。
- :执行
sudo apt update && sudo apt upgrade修复潜在漏洞。
本质上是对网络配置、服务管理和故障排查的综合实践。通过本文的分步指南读者可以系统掌握从基础设置到高级优化的全流程。无论是搭建个人博客、电商网站还是企业门户阿里云的稳定性和灵活性都能为用户提供坚实的技术支撑。建议读者在操作过程中记录关键步骤逐步积累经验并关注阿里云官方文档获取最新技术动态。记住每一次访问失败都是优化服务器性能的契机而每一次成功访问则是技术能力提升的证明!









